The darkness was everywhere. No matter how hard she tried Kate could see nothing else. She had no idea where she was or what happened. She remembers sitting on the beach talking to Claire when Sayid called her. It sounded urgent. She remembers talking to him before following him into the jungle. Next thing she remembers was running through the jungle. Alone. And then, nothing. Nothing except a throbbing pain that seemed to pierce through her entire being, with the source unknown. She slowly sat up and felt the pain subsiding to the original points of impact: her head, right shoulder, ribs, stomach and left ankle. What the hell happened to her? She tried to stand but the a wave of dizziness and nausea washed over her. Suddenly she felt very tired. She tried to the best of her abilities to stay awake but in the end gave in to the sleep.
The next morning Kate was woken by the sun shining on her freckled face. Once again she sat up and tried to recall what happened. After a while she gave up and started examining her injuries. Her head still hurt but there was nothing she could do about the big bump on her forehead. Her ankle was sprained and her shoulder and ribs bruised, which meant getting back to the camp was going to take a while. The worrisome part was her abdomen. Most of the skin was scraped and was covered in dried blood, and she had a piece of bark sticking out of her lower abdomen. It was about four inches long running down from her belly button. It stuck out only two inches, was quite thick and had blood oozing out around the edges. Removing her shirt from around it hurt like hell and she nearly passed out from the pain. She used the sleeve of her jacket to wrap her ankle and the rest of it to make a sling. Slowly she started making her way back to the beach, closely following the footsteps from the day before. An hour later she came to a stream and drank the clear water. Another four hours later she limped onto the beach a hundred yards from the camp. She was dehydrated and starving and gave only a few steps before she collapsed. Lucky for her she was walking on a slope and fell sideways instead of forwards.
Hurley saw someone in the distance while helping Jin clean the fish. Squinting his eyes he realized that it was Kate. "Guys! Hey guys, Kate needs help!" he yelled as Kate fell to the ground. Sawyer and Jin stormed to her and gently carried her unconscious body to the 'kitchen', slowly placing her on the table. "Get Jack, now!" Sawyer ordered and Sun ran down the path leading to the caves. Jin went to get some water while Sawyer tried to wake her and remove the sling. Three minutes later Jack and Sun emerged from jungle. Jack took pulse while Sawyer helped her drink. Then Jack started going over her injuries. He softly ran his hands over her ribs and stomach, checking for any sign of internal damage. When he pressed on her stomach she moaned in pain, her head turning as she came to. Her eyes fluttered open and she would've jolted upright if Sawyer hadn't grabbed her shoulders. "Easy. Easy Kate, you don't want to make it worse" he whispered. "The belly is tender but soft" Jack stated. "Well what the hell does that mean?" Sawyer asked impatiently. "It means she's not bleeding internally" Sun answered. Jack moved to Kate's head and used a torch to check her pupils. "Kate, are your ears ringing? Do you feel dizzy or nauseas? Any vomiting?" he asked. She nodded. "How many times did you vomit?" She held up four fingers. "Can you tell me what happened? " "I don't remember. .." she mumbled. She was shaking and tears rolled down her cheeks. She, Kate Austen, was scared. She was stranded on an island after a plane crash and now she had a piece of tree sticking out if her with no idea how it got there. Jack sent Sun back to get some medical supplies while Sawyer chased the people away. Everyone had to move back, everyone but Bernard. "Bernard, I have a mild anaesthetic. It will only put her down for half an hour. I'm going to need a second pair of hands" Jack told him. "Can I count on you?" Bernard nodded. Sun came running down with a bag filled with everything Jack asked for. Thirty seconds later a syringe was slowly emptied into Kate's arm and she drifted off. Jack and Bernard were working on the wound in her belly.
Sawyer walked over to the fire where everyone did the best the could to prepare a meal. "Did anyone see where she went yesterday?" he asked them. No one said anything and a few shook their heads. "How about who she went with?" "I saw her talking to Sayid late yesterday morning" Claire said. "He seemed worried about something. He said that you were out hunting and Jack was with John to go check something out. After that he and Kate filled their bottles and took off." "Has anyone seen Sayid since yesterday?" Hurley asked, but everyone just shook their heads again.
